WebSeasonal Averages in September are a high of 16C (60F) with lows of 4C (40F). That being said, hunting at elevation will be cooler and frost should be expected every night. November typically holds daytime highs around 0C (32F) with a historical average low of -10c (14F). Temperatures in November do drop down to -20C (-4F) for a few nights ...
